In our country, the definition of occupational groups dealing with mental problems in many parts of the society is not known enough. For example, the terms psychologist or psychiatrist are often used in the same sense. With this use, two groups, which are very different in terms of the education they actually received, are mixed together.

  • Psychiatrist

He is a physician who is a graduate of medical faculty who works in the recognition, prevention, treatment and rehabilitation of mental disorders and completed his psychiatry specialty training. Psychiatrist is a specialist physician who graduated from a 6-year medical school and then specialized in psychiatry for 4 years. He is a person who has knowledge about the general illnesses of a person and has the authority, knowledge and equipment to define the mental structure and treat when necessary. As the clinical decision maker, the psychiatrist ensures coordination within the mental health team. In order to provide quality psychiatric services, the stages of application, evaluation, treatment, referral to other units and termination of treatment and rehabilitation are defined. The planning of the treatment to be applied to the patient and the evaluation of the treatment carried out are entirely under the responsibility of the psychiatrist. Psychiatry specialists have the responsibility and authority to diagnose all kinds of mental problems, to plan the treatment, to apply the appropriate psychotherapy as well as medication and other treatment methods. No other professional group has the authority to do these applications independently. With the laws of the Republic of Turkey, this authority has been given only to psychiatrists.

Psychiatry is a branch of medicine. Neurology, which is also a branch of medicine; It provides services in areas such as epilepsy (epilepsy), cerebrovascular accident (paralysis due to vascular events), parkinsonism and involuntary movements, headaches, multiple sclerosis, and muscle diseases. Psychiatry's areas of interest are generally:

Depression, Anxiety (Anxiety) disorder (Panic disorder, Pervasive anxiety disorder, Obsessive-compulsive disorder, Social Phobia, Post-traumatic stress disorder), Bipolar disorder (Manic depressive disorder, Bipolar disorder), Schizophrenia, Alcohol-substance addiction, Sexual dysfunctions , Personality disorders, Eating disorders, Hysteria-conversion, Hypochondriasis, Tics, Aging psychiatry-dementia, Prolonged grief, Impulse control disorders.

Your mental and physical health is a whole. Many mental symptoms may indicate a physical illness, and many physical symptoms may indicate a mental illness. The diagnosis of mental illnesses, such as physical illnesses, can only be made by physicians and their treatment can be performed by the physician or under the supervision of a physician. Psychiatrists have the basic knowledge, skills and equipment related to all kinds of psychiatric applications. He / she can differentiate situations that require advanced specialist examination, research or treatment-intervention, and take the necessary precautions and direct them. All kinds of mental problems and complaints should first be evaluated by physicians who have medical training, only your doctor can decide with you the treatment method to be applied. Most mental disorders can be successfully treated with biological therapies and / or psychotherapy methods such as drug therapy. Psychotherapy is also a medical intervention, but it can be done by your psychiatrist, or under his direction, by a clinical psychologist with training and competence in a particular therapy. Together with you, your psychiatrist will decide on the appropriate treatment for your mental state.
